2) The green plants synthesize their food by a process called PHOTOSYNTHESIS. Photosynthesis is the physico-chemical process by which plants can convert light energy into chemical energy, in the form of food using atmospheric carbon dioxide and water as raw materials.

3) Vessels form an efficient system for transporting water (including necessary minerals) from the root to the leaves and other parts of the plant. Vessels are an integral part of xylem which are mainly involved in the conduction of sap. These are typically found in flowering plants (angiosperms) but absent from most gymnosperms, such as conifers.

4) (a) A symbiotic relationship is an evolved interaction or close living relationship between organisms from different species, usually with benefits to one or both of the individuals involved. By symbiotic relationship, two or more organisms get mutually dependent on each other for food, water and shelter.

(b) The components of food required by our body for its growth and proper functioning are called nutrients. They are - carbohydrates,vitamins, fats, minerals.

(c) The mode of nutrition in the organisms that have grow on dead and decaying matters is known as saprotrophic mode of nutrition.

(d) Plants synthesise their own food from carbondioxide and water in presence of chlorophyll and sunlight. This is process is called photosynthesis.
